compensation

(geology) The hypothetical, geological process by which the Earth's crust and interior adjust themselves to stay in or close to static equilibrium in spite of the constant shift, by geological forces, of matter from one part of the surface to another. A familiar example of such shifting of matter is the erosion of mountains by water and the deposition of that matter on the bottom of lakes or seas.
